The Wheaton North Falcons will be playing at home against the South Elgin Storm at 5:30 p.m. on Thursday. The two teams each escaped (but just barely!) with wins against their previous opponents.
Last Tuesday, Wheaton North s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 2-1 victory over Lake Park.
It was an exciting match in which no team won back-to-back sets, but at the end of the day Wheaton North got the one that really mattered. The final score came out to 25-14, 15-25, 28-26.
Multiple players turned in solid performances to lead Wheaton North to victory, but perhaps none more so than Abby Lee, who had 11 digs and two aces. The team also got some help courtesy of Emily Rochford, who had four digs and three aces.
Meanwhile, there's no place like home for South Elgin, who bounced back after a loss on the road on Saturday. They narrowly escaped with a win as the team sidled past Glenbard South 2-1.
The match came down to the wire multiple times:two sets needed extra rallies to declare a winner. The match finished with set scores of 27-25, 24-26, 25-21.
Wheaton North's victory bumped their record up to 18-16. As for South Elgin, they are on a roll lately: they've won five of their last six matchups, which provided a massive bump to their 16-16 record this season.
Wheaton North came up short against South Elgin in their previous matchup back in October of 2023, falling 2-0. Will Wheaton North have more luck at home instead of on the road? Check back here after the action for a full breakdown and analysis of the contest.
